Overview of Powered Agriculture Equipment


Powered agriculture equipment refers to machinery and tools that are driven by engines or motors to perform various farming tasks, including plowing, sowing, harvesting, and irrigation. Unlike manual tools, these machines offer precision, speed, and reliability, making them indispensable in modern agriculture. Examples include tractors, combine harvesters, power tillers, sprayers, and automated irrigation systems.


The powered agriculture equipment market has seen rapid growth in recent years due to technological advancements, rising awareness among farmers, and government initiatives to promote mechanized farming. The increasing trend of precision farming, where machinery is integrated with advanced sensors and GPS technology, is also driving the demand for high-performance equipment.

Market Segmentation


The powered agriculture equipment market can be segmented based on type, application, and region.


By type, the market includes tractors, harvesters, seeders, sprayers, irrigation equipment, and others. Tractors remain the most widely used equipment due to their versatility and ability to handle multiple farming tasks. Harvesters and seeders are also gaining traction, particularly in countries with large-scale cultivation of grains and cereals.


By application, the equipment is used in crop farming, horticulture, dairy farming, and livestock management. Crop farming dominates the market due to the widespread cultivation of cereals, fruits, and vegetables, which require mechanized planting, fertilizing, and harvesting.


By region, North America and Europe have well-established markets due to advanced infrastructure and high adoption of mechanization. Meanwhile, Asia-Pacific is witnessing significant growth, driven by government initiatives, increasing awareness, and rising investments in agriculture technology. Latin America and the Middle East & Africa are also emerging as key markets for powered agriculture equipment.


Technological Advancements Driving Innovation


The market for powered agriculture equipment is undergoing a technological transformation. Modern machines are increasingly being equipped with IoT-enabled sensors, GPS navigation, automated steering systems, and real-time data analytics. These innovations enable farmers to monitor crop health, optimize resource usage, and make informed decisions to maximize yield.


For example, autonomous tractors can operate without human intervention, reducing labor requirements and operational costs. Similarly, precision sprayers minimize pesticide use while ensuring uniform application, promoting sustainable agriculture practices.


Artificial intelligence (AI) and machine learning are also being integrated into farming equipment to predict crop diseases, optimize irrigation schedules, and enhance overall efficiency. These advancements are not only increasing productivity but also addressing environmental concerns, such as reducing water wastage and minimizing soil degradation.
